To begin with, the concept of hardscaping is rooted in its ability to provide structure and definition to outdoor environments. What exactly is hardscaping? Hardscaping refers to the non-living elements of landscaping, such as patios, walkways, retaining walls, fire pits, and water features. These features offer a stark yet stunning contrast to the lush greenery and vibrant blooms of softscapes. One key benefit of incorporating hardscaping into your landscape design is the increase in functional space. Patios and decks serve as extensions of the indoor living area, providing inviting spots for entertaining guests or simply relaxing with family. Walkways and pathways guide movement through gardens, making your landscape more accessible while protecting delicate grass and flora from foot traffic damage. Moreover, hardscaping plays a significant role in sustainability and environmental protection. Features such as retaining walls and terraces help control erosion and manage water runoff, preserving the integrity of the landscape. Permeable pavers are another eco-friendly hardscaping option that allows rainwater to seep through the ground, reducing puddling and helping to recharge groundwater supplies.

The addition of water features is another exciting hardscaping trend. Ponds, fountains, and waterfalls introduce a sense of tranquility and help create a multi-sensory experience in your outdoor space. The sound of flowing water can mask noise pollution, providing a peaceful retreat even in urban settings. When considering any landscaping project, it’s essential to maintain a harmonious balance between hard and soft elements. A landscape overwhelmed by stones and concrete can feel cold, while too much greenery without hardscape elements may lack structure.
